Prestressed concrete pipe pile installation construction reinforcing method
The invention relates to a prestressed concrete pipe pile installation construction reinforcing method. The prestressed concrete pipe pile installation construction reinforcing method adopts a following pipe pile reinforcing and positioning device, and the pipe pile reinforcing and positioning device comprises a locking ring, a positioning vertical plate, a guide mechanism and a positioning mechanism, the prestressed concrete pipe pile installation construction reinforcing method adopting the pipe pile reinforcing and positioning device comprises the following steps of S1, leveling the groundof a pipe pile; S2, locking the positioning vertical plate; S3, inserting a reinforcement cage; and S4, pouring concrete. According to the prestressed concrete pipe pile installation construction reinforcing method, when the reinforcement construction is conducted an existing pipe pile, the problems that when a reinforcement cage is manually inserted and placed, the reinforcement cage cannot be inserted and placed smoothly due to deflection of the reinforcement cage, the position of the reinforcement cage cannot be corrected after the reinforcement cage is placed, when concrete is poured intothe pipe pile, a vibrating bar cannot be arranged in the middle of the reinforcement cage, and the reinforcement cage can be clamped on the reinforcement cage to cause the hidden danger that the vibrating bar falls off are solved.
